Basic Metal Finishing - Most of the time, metal polishing is desirable for aesthetics or clean-room application. It's one of the most preferred techniques because of its use in intensifying the overall beauty of the item, for instance, automobile parts, kitchenware or motorbike parts. Equally, many clean-rooms desire a polished finish so as to lower the penetrability of the material which often can result in dirt to gather and contaminate. An instance of this practice could be in vacuum chambers.

You'll discover lots of methods of polish metals, and we can consider examples of the procedures involved. Various metals can be polished chemically, electromechanically, using special buffing machines, or even manually. A polishing compound or paste can be utilized, which could include ch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, due to its poor thermal conductivity, rather high viscidity, and hardness is usually one of the most time-consuming. Having said that, things made from non-ferrous metal are certainly more receptive to buffing, since these need the minimum number of procedures.

Finishing buffs coated in paste can be very much impacted by specific forces on the buffing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face might be amplified within certain bounds, having said that, going over the maximum degree of pressure not only decreases the quality level of the procedure, but in addition worsens performance, can create wear on the part, and there is also an obvious heating up of the material being worked on, generated by friction. When you are working on thinner items, it is higher heat (and a ensuing pliability of the material) that will probably cause materials to warp, flex, or bend. In most cases, it will take a practiced technician to add in every one of these fundamentals to equally avoid damage to the metal part and to get the project done efficiently. To help appreciably enhance the standard of the final surface, the finishing operation is required to be implemented with a reduced amount of aggression and not so much pressure to be able to consequently complete a surface devoid of scratches or fine lines resulting from the finishing process, thereby 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
